## 5. Volumes and Bind Mounts
### dev-amn stack
All data volumes use relative bind mounts under `./data/` (resolved to `/opt/arcane/data/projects/escrow-dev/data/` on the server):
| Service | Host Path | Container Path |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| `backend` | `./data/uploads` | `/app/uploads` | User-uploaded files (served via `/uploads/*`) |
| `refscanner` | `./data/scanner` | `/data` | SQLite DB at `/data/scanner.db` |
| `postgres` | `./data/postgres` | `/var/lib/postgresql/data` | `PGDATA=/var/lib/postgresql/data/pgdata` (subdir workaround) |
| `redis` | `./data/redis` | `/data` | RDB persistence dump |
| `mongodb` | `./data/mongo` | `/data/db` | Legacy; can be removed once Mongo retired |
The Gatus config (`deployment/gatus/config.yaml`) is bind-mounted read-only into the gatus container at `/config/config.yaml`. It lives in the repo, not in `./data/`.
> **Postgres volume note:** `postgres:18` uses a version-scoped data directory layout and refuses to init into a volume root that already contains files from a different layout. `PGDATA` is set to a subdirectory (`/var/lib/postgresql/data/pgdata`) inside the mount to avoid init conflicts.

## 6. Reverse Proxy (infra-caddy) Integration
Ingress for `89.58.32.32` is handled exclusively by **infra-caddy** — the Caddy container in the Arcane project `infra`. It owns host ports 80 and 443. No service should bind those ports directly.
### Caddyfile block for dev.amn.gg
Live location on server: `/opt/arcane/data/projects/infra/Caddyfile`
Reference copy in repo: `deployment/dev-amn/Caddyfile`
```caddy
{
email manwe@manko.yoga
auto_https disable_redirects
}
dev.amn.gg {
encode zstd gzip
@backend path /api/* /socket.io/* /uploads/*
reverse_proxy @backend backend:5001
reverse_proxy frontend:8083
}
```
- `auto_https disable_redirects` — Cloudflare proxy sits in front; Caddy must not force HTTP→HTTPS redirects at origin.
- Routes by path prefix: `/api/*`, `/socket.io/*`, `/uploads/*``backend:5001`; everything else → `frontend:8083`.
- Container names resolve via the `shared-web` network (both `backend` and `frontend` join it).

## 11. Secret Management
The `.env` file on the server is the single source of runtime secrets. It is never committed.
- **Server location:** `/opt/arcane/data/projects/escrow-dev/.env`
- **Permissions:** `chmod 600`, owned by root
- **Repo template:** `deployment/.env` — contains live dev values, treated as low-sensitivity dev config; rotate all values before using in production
### Rules
1. Never commit `.env` or any file containing real tokens, passwords, or private keys.
2. Never pass secrets as Dockerfile `ARG`/`ENV` at build time — they appear in image layers. All secrets are runtime-injected via `env_file`.
3. `NEXT_PUBLIC_*` vars are baked into the frontend bundle. Never place secrets in them.
4. Wallet addresses are public on-chain but still kept out of the repo for operational hygiene.
5. For new deployments: copy `deployment/.env` to the server, fill in real values, `chmod 600`.
6. Gatus vars (`GATUS_TELEGRAM_BOT_TOKEN`, `GATUS_TELEGRAM_CHAT_ID`) go into the same `.env`.
7. Telegram bot tokens are high-value — rotate immediately if accidentally pushed.
### Sensitive variable groups
| Group | Variables | Risk if leaked |
|---|---|---|
| JWT | `JWT_SECRET` | Full session forgery |
| DB credentials | `POSTGRES_PASSWORD`, `REDIS_PASSWORD`, `MONGO_INITDB_ROOT_PASSWORD` | Database access |
| Payment webhook secrets | `REQUEST_NETWORK_WEBHOOK_SECRET`, `DEPAY_WEBHOOK_SECRET`, `SHKEEPER_CALLBACK_SECRET`, `SHKEEPER_WEBHOOK_SECRET` | Fake payment injection |
| Bot tokens | `TELEGRAM_BOT_TOKEN`, `TG_NOTIFY_BOT_TOKEN` | Bot takeover / webhook hijack |
| OAuth secrets | `GOOGLE_CLIENT_SECRET` | OAuth impersonation |
| API keys | `OPENAI_API_KEY`, `REQUEST_NETWORK_API_KEY`, `SHKEEPER_API_KEY` | Billing / data access |
| Sentry DSN | `SENTRY_DSN` | Error data exfiltration |
